US stocks fell for the third day in a row as Middle Eastern tensions outweigh hopes of reducing Fed rates

Shares skated for the third consecutive session on Friday. Merchants dumped dangers as tensions within the Center East continued to accentuate. The S&P 500 fell 0.22%, closing at 5,967.84, whereas the Nasdaq Composite misplaced 0.51% and completed at 19,447.41.

The Dow Jones industrial common rose 35.16 factors (0.08%) to shut at 42,206.82. Which means rate of interest cuts in July may truly happen as merchants fully ignored the recent sign from the Federal Reserve.

The early bounce on Wall Avenue shortly pale after folks realized that the geopolitical turmoil had not modified. President Donald Trump, who’s now as soon as once more led by the White Home, has not dominated out the astonishing Tehran, and in line with CNBC he’s anticipated to make a remaining resolution inside the subsequent two weeks. This type of danger doesn’t give merchants precisely the arrogance to go on weekends for longer.

Waller hints at a July reduce, however Powell has brakes

Issues began brighter after Federal Reserve Governor Christopher Waller advised CNBC Scoebox The Federal Reserve will be capable to advance charge reductions as early as July. “I feel we’re able to do that. He made it clear that this was his private view and that he did not assure full committee assist, however the sign was robust sufficient to carry the marketplace for a minimum of just a few hours.

Two days in the past, Jerome Powell advised reporters that the Fed was not in a rush. He stated the choice stays “information dependent” particularly as nobody actually is aware of how Trump’s tariffs will nonetheless be hit by the financial system. The S&P 500 immersed barely after these feedback. Powell’s warning put a query mark in July and left the market questioning how stable the potential reduce was.

By Friday afternoon, the main focus had shifted fully to the Persian Gulf. Trump, who beforehand demanded full give up for Iran, is now weighing navy choices. Iran’s high chief Ayatollah Ali Khamenei referred to as the demand “threatening and ridiculous” and that induced shares to now not care about rate of interest cuts.

Sam Stovall, chief funding strategist at CFRA Analysis, stated the surroundings is just too unstable for confidence. “There’s a lot uncertainty occurring on this world and I need to go on weekends for a very long time,” Sam stated. He added that it isn’t a simple breakout, regardless of the S&P 500 nonetheless solely 3% off the current 52-week top. “The earlier highs work like rusty doorways and require some makes an attempt as soon as they’ve lastly opened.”

Semiconductor stock falls after new coverage threats

Tech smoked on Friday as a Wall Avenue Journal report stated the US authorities may revoke particular export waiver for sure ship producers. It hit your entire semiconductor sector. Nvidia fell by greater than 1%, whereas Taiwanese semiconductor manufacturing fell by practically 2%. The Vaneck Semiconductor ETF (SMH) slides practically 1% and drags a wider index.

Some analysts imagine the subsequent large transfer out there will rely completely on whether or not the financial system can be sustained. Joe Kalish, chief macrostrategist at Ned Davis Analysis, writes that deep drops solely happen if the US is hit by a recession. “The brand new lows are prone to require a recession,” Joe stated. “The financial system isn’t in a recession in the meanwhile and we do not foresee one later this yr.”

However there are warning indicators. The houses in Might had been weaker than anticipated. Retail gross sales additionally missed forecasts. Merchants are seeing cracks, however some have already appeared.

On the similar time, long-term outperformance from rising market US shares has reached document ranges. Since 2009, the S&P 500 has returned 562%, whereas the rising market ETF ($EEM) has solely received 163%. That is about 3.4 occasions much less.

Worse, efficiency charges for US shares and rising markets have fallen to their lowest level in 55 years, with about one normal deviation primarily based on historic averages. Even on the 2000 dot-com bubble peak, the ratio was not this.
